Finance Review — Brightfen Tools Line

Quick one for the heads of department: pricing on the Brightfen line is holding up better than expected. The 8% increase in spring barely dented volumes — units down just 2%, revenue up 11%. The mid-range Brightfen Core is carrying most of the growth. We're inclined to leave prices alone until the new year. Context on where this fits strategically is below.

management briefing: Only 33 of the 205 pilot accounts renewed Kasath, so a churn review is set for October 17. Weniusek Logistics is in early talks to buy Holethax Freight for about $345.6 million.

To the Board, and for Director Arlen Foss incoming:

The proposed outsourcing of tier-one customer support to Brillhaven Services remains at the contract-drafting stage. Pilot results from our Tarwick office showed a 22% cost reduction with acceptable satisfaction scores, though escalation handling needs tighter definition. I recommend the board review the transition timeline before final signature. Arlen should treat the vendor relationship with care. The confidential rationale is appended below.

board note of kadug-tawig: Only 5 of the 100 pilot accounts renewed Oliath, so a churn review is set for April 15.

Welcome aboard. Fernlatch runs three environments — dev, staging, and production — and all three share the same retry semantics for failed exports. When an export fails, the job is requeued with exponential backoff; after the final attempt it lands in the dead-letter queue, where the on-call engineer triages it each morning. As a contractor you'll mostly work in staging, which mirrors production limits but with shorter backoff windows. The staging environment currently applies the following configuration.

settings of hahaf-bahap:
quenix:
  log_level: debug
  metrics_host: metrics.quenix.qorvelsys.internal
  pool_size: 8

Subject: DR drill Thursday — partition edition

Hey, quick note before the drill. We'll be restoring the Fernhollow orders table, which is partitioned by month, so expect the restore to go partition-by-partition rather than one big blob. Should be faster than last time. To kick off the restore job, you'll need the recovery passphrase below.

vault phrase of yajog-fawep = belix-zorius-oliys-rusox-joreth-norir-juldor-fraael-ralax